Whispers of the Deep: The Mermaid's Dilemma

Aria gazed out over the shimmering waters of the ocean, her long, flowing hair catching the sun's rays. The once serene sea was now a breeding ground for tension and conflict, as the mermaids grappled with the sudden appearance of humans in their realm. It was not just the physical intrusion that troubled them; it was the unseen forces that seemed to pull at the fabric of their world.

The humans, a race of beings from a parallel universe, had no knowledge of the mermaids' existence, yet their presence had caused a ripple effect that threatened to disrupt the delicate balance of the ocean's ecosystem. Aria's heart ached for her people, who were struggling to adapt to the new reality.

One evening, as the sun dipped below the horizon, casting long shadows over the water, Aria received a message from her grandmother, a wise and ancient mermaid who was the guardian of their ancient knowledge. "Aria," the message read, "the time has come. You must choose between the world you know and the unknown that awaits."

The message was cryptic, but Aria understood the gravity of her grandmother's words. She had always been a curious soul, fascinated by the whispers of the deep and the secrets that lay hidden beneath the waves. But now, her curiosity was being challenged by a sense of duty to her people.

As the days passed, Aria found herself increasingly drawn to the edge of the sea where the human world met the mermaid realm. She would watch in silence as the humans built their structures and lived their lives, oblivious to the presence of the mermaids who watched from a distance.

One night, as she wandered the edge of the sea, Aria encountered a human, a young man named Elias, who was lost and seeking directions. Their eyes met across the divide, and for a fleeting moment, a connection was forged. Elias spoke of a world where everything was possible, where dreams could become reality. Aria found herself captivated by his words and the hope they held.

Back in her own world, Aria struggled with her decision. She knew that if she chose to remain with her people, she would continue to live in the shadows, her dreams and aspirations unfulfilled. But if she chose to follow Elias, she would risk everything, including her place in the mermaid society.

Her grandmother appeared before her once more, her eyes filled with understanding. "Aria, you must weigh the cost of your choice. Will you follow the path of least resistance, or will you embrace the unknown and take a chance on the future?"

Aria knew the answer. She had always yearned for more than the life her ancestors had known. She would follow Elias and explore the human world, even if it meant leaving her people behind.

With a heavy heart, Aria made her decision. She approached Elias, who was waiting for her on the shore. "Elias," she said, her voice trembling, "I am Aria, a mermaid from a parallel universe. I have chosen to follow you into your world."

Elias's eyes widened with surprise and then filled with joy. "Aria, you have no idea what this means to me. I will guide you through this transition, and together, we will discover the wonders of our new world."

Aria nodded, her heart pounding with a mix of fear and excitement. As they stepped onto the human shore, they were greeted by a world that seemed both alien and familiar. The sounds, the sights, the smells were all new, yet they felt like a part of Aria's destiny.

As they began their journey, Aria couldn't help but wonder what the future held for her. Would she be able to adapt to the human world? Would her people ever understand her choice? And what would become of her connection with Elias, a human who was now a part of her life?

In the days that followed, Aria learned to navigate the human world, her transformation both physical and emotional. She discovered new talents and passions she never knew she possessed, and she began to understand the complexity of the human mind and heart.

Elias, too, was transformed by Aria's presence, his world becoming richer and more vibrant. The two of them became a beacon of hope, a symbol of the potential for unity between two very different worlds.

One evening, as they sat on the edge of the sea, watching the sun set over the horizon, Aria turned to Elias. "Elias, I have found my place in this world. But what of my people? How can I bridge the gap between us?"

Elias took her hand, his gaze tender. "Aria, you have shown us that we are more alike than we are different. By standing together, we can create a new future, one that will benefit both our worlds."

As the stars began to twinkle in the sky, Aria felt a sense of peace wash over her. She knew that her journey had just begun, and that the choices she had made would have a lasting impact on both her people and the humans she had come to love.

And so, Aria and Elias continued to walk the line between the mermaid and human worlds, their bond unbreakable and their hearts full of hope. The mermaid's transformation had begun, and it was a journey that would change the course of history, one whisper at a time.

In the end, Aria learned that the true power of change lay not in the choice between worlds, but in the courage to embrace both and find a way to coexist.
